Fiscal Note Summary
Effect this measure will have on costs and revenues of state government.
SB1038 will create no new revenue for the State or WorkForce WV, but personal and benefit expenses will increase beginning in FY2027 and going forward.

Explanation of above estimates (including long-range effect):
SB1038 mandates a 15% salary increase for all Administrative Law Judges (ALJ) 1 and 2, this would increase personal services $35,362.49 and fringe benefits $8,957.32 beginning in FY2027. All administrative expenses, including salaries, for the Board of Review, the ALJs, and the Unemployment Insurance (UI) Division are covered by the UI grant received by WorkForce WV. The UI grant is federal grant from the U.S. Department of Labor, the award amount has been cut 25% since FY2020, which includes an 8% cut in funding for the most current award year.
